The 70% Off Headline Isn’t What We Would Chase

This is probably the most useful thing to know about Backcountry.

An “up to 70% off” Black Friday banner sounds impressive, but Backcountry is already offering discounts that deep in September. Its current Labor Day sale reaches up to 60% off, while its September flash sale is advertising up to 70% off select products.

So we would not wait until November just because you expect a 70% clearance headline.

What makes Black Friday more interesting is the chance to save on current, full-price gear that normally does not get a large markdown.

Our rough guide:

Discount Our Take
20% off full-price gear Good
25% off full-price gear Very good
30% off full-price gear One of the deals to watch
40% to 50% off sale gear Good if your size is available
60% to 70% off Great, but usually older or clearance inventory

Shop Full-Price Gear and Clearance Differently

For current gear, we would shop early.

If the exact backpack, ski jacket, boots or tent you want gets 25% to 30% off, that may be worth taking before your size or color disappears.

Clearance is different.

There is usually less reason to rush into a 30% clearance markdown because Backcountry regularly reaches 50%, 60% and sometimes 70% off older merchandise.

The deeper discount usually comes with a tradeoff: fewer sizes, colors and previous-season models.

Summit Club Could Matter More This Year

Backcountry changed its loyalty program in 2025, so some of the information on the old page is now outdated.

The current Summit Club has two levels.

The regular Summit Club is free and includes early access to select promotions and member-only offers.

Summit Club+ costs $49 per year and includes 10% cash back on eligible purchases, free two-day shipping on qualifying orders of $150 or more, early access and other perks.

If Backcountry again makes its best Black Friday full-price discount a member offer, there is little reason not to have the free Summit Club account ready beforehand.

We would not pay $49 for Summit Club+ just for one small purchase. But someone planning to spend hundreds of dollars on skis, a tent, outerwear or other gear may get much more value from the cash back and shipping benefits.

What Will Be Worth Buying?

We would prioritize expensive full-price gear.

A 25% discount on a $500 tent saves $125. The same discount on a $40 shirt saves $10.

That makes tents, sleeping bags, backpacks, ski and snowboard gear, premium jackets and technical footwear the first categories we would check.

Winter gear also makes sense because Black Friday arrives right as ski and snowboard season is getting underway.

For fleece, casual clothing and smaller accessories, we would be more willing to wait for clearance.

Compare Backcountry With the Brand’s Own Sale

One advantage of Backcountry is that it carries many outdoor brands in one place.

The downside is that the exact same product may also be discounted by the manufacturer.

Before buying an expensive item, check the brand’s own Black Friday sale. A 20% Backcountry discount may look less impressive if the manufacturer is offering 25% or 30%.

On the other hand, Backcountry can be the better choice if the brand itself excludes the product, your preferred size is sold out elsewhere, or your Summit Club benefits improve the total value.

For outdoor gear, we would compare the final checkout price rather than the advertised percentage.

Don’t Forget About Shipping

Backcountry currently offers free standard shipping when an order meets its advertised minimum, which is presently $69 for eligible orders. Oversized items such as bikes, kayaks, rooftop tents and certain other gear can be excluded.

That is worth checking before buying a large piece of equipment.

A cheaper sticker price can stop being the better deal once freight or oversized shipping gets added.
